Variable ratio reinforcement schedule is a behavioral psychology concept where rewards are delivered after an unpredictable number of responses. This differs from fixed schedules, which provide rewards after a predetermined number of actions. The unpredictable nature of variable ratio schedules maintains high levels of behavioral engagement because the timing of the next reward remains unknown.
Gambling devices such as slot machines exemplify variable ratio reinforcement. Players continue operating the machine despite inconsistent wins because each attempt could potentially result in a reward. This uncertainty sustains the behavior over extended periods.
Variable ratio reinforcement schedules occur in multiple contexts including lotteries, social media interactions, and intermittent communication patterns. The anticipation of receiving a reward at any moment increases behavioral persistence and engagement levels. Research demonstrates that variable ratio schedules produce higher response rates and greater resistance to extinction compared to fixed reinforcement schedules.
The concept has practical applications in behavior modification programs, educational systems, and marketing strategies where maintaining consistent engagement is desired.

The Impact of Variable Ratio Reinforcement on Behavior

The impact of variable ratio reinforcement on behavior is profound and multifaceted. One of the most significant effects is that it can lead to increased persistence in behaviors. When you are unsure when a reward will come, you are more likely to continue trying, even in the face of setbacks or failures.
This can be particularly beneficial in learning environments or situations where resilience is key. For example, if you are studying for an exam and receive occasional praise or rewards for your efforts, you may be more motivated to keep studying despite challenges. Additionally, variable ratio reinforcement can lead to behaviors that are resistant to extinction.
Because the rewards are unpredictable, once you have learned to associate certain actions with potential rewards, it can be difficult to stop those behaviors even when the rewards cease. This phenomenon is often observed in gambling addiction, where individuals continue to gamble despite significant losses because they remember the thrill of past wins. Understanding this impact can help you recognize both the positive and negative consequences of variable ratio reinforcement in your own life and the lives of others.

When comparing variable ratio reinforcement with other schedules, such as fixed ratio or variable interval schedules, it becomes clear that each has its unique strengths and weaknesses. Fixed ratio schedules provide rewards after a set number of responses, which can lead to high levels of performance but may also result in a decline in motivation once the reward is achieved. In contrast, variable interval schedules offer rewards after unpredictable time intervals, which can maintain engagement but may not be as effective in promoting high levels of performance as variable ratio schedules.
Variable ratio reinforcement stands out due to its ability to create sustained engagement and motivation over time. The unpredictability of rewards keeps you on your toes and encourages continuous effort, making it particularly effective for behaviors that require persistence. FAQs
What is a variable ratio reinforcement schedule?
A variable ratio reinforcement schedule is a type of operant conditioning where a response is reinforced after an unpredictable number of responses. This schedule creates a high and steady rate of responding because the reinforcement is based on varying numbers of behaviors.
How does a variable ratio schedule differ from a fixed ratio schedule?
In a fixed ratio schedule, reinforcement is given after a set number of responses, such as every 5th response. In contrast, a variable ratio schedule provides reinforcement after an unpredictable number of responses, which varies around an average.
What are some examples of variable ratio reinforcement schedules?
Common examples include gambling on slot machines, where payouts occur after an unpredictable number of plays, and certain video games that reward players randomly after varying amounts of effort.
Why is the variable ratio schedule effective in maintaining behavior?
Because reinforcement is unpredictable, individuals tend to respond at a high and steady rate, as they are motivated to continue the behavior in hopes of receiving the next reward. This unpredictability makes the behavior resistant to extinction.
In what fields is the variable ratio reinforcement schedule commonly applied?
It is widely used in psychology, behavioral therapy, education, and marketing, especially in contexts involving habit formation, addiction studies, and incentive-based learning.
Can variable ratio reinforcement schedules lead to addictive behaviors?
Yes, because the unpredictability of rewards can create strong motivation to continue the behavior, variable ratio schedules are often linked to addictive behaviors, such as gambling.
How does extinction occur in a variable ratio reinforcement schedule?
Extinction happens when reinforcement stops altogether. However, because of the unpredictability of reinforcement, behaviors maintained by variable ratio schedules tend to persist longer before extinction occurs compared to other schedules.
Is the variable ratio reinforcement schedule more effective than other reinforcement schedules?
It is generally considered one of the most effective schedules for producing high rates of responding and resistance to extinction, making it particularly powerful in shaping and maintaining behaviors.
